GTSt Skylines are wild cars for the price, but once you get to a certain power level it gets terribly expensive to get more.

Yes it seems like the barrier to GTST becomes pocket heavy when going beyond 300rwkw. Personally i'd go the GTR if BIG HP is the go...Plus the torque has to be ridden to be understood! :burnout:

Okay think of it this way... how fun is modding a car from scratch at 14.3 rated from the factory and then achieving a high 12 after having the car on the road for about 4 months... you get to see your car turn from nothing into something, you get to have fun, and its almost affordable for most with a GTSt... with a GTR its hard enough to afford the thing let alone mod it... thats the only reason i love the GTSt's, so much potential for an affordable price.
